The true colors personality test provides a method of understanding ourselves and others. The test uses the colors orange, gold, blue and green to represent four different personality types. The four colors combine in different ways to make up different personality spectrums. Each of us has some of all these colors in our personality, but most of us have more of one than the others. We call this our dominant personality style. Our True Colors Personality Test (below) is one such test where we use four colors to represent four styles of being - green, blue, orange, and gold. True Colors is a personality profiling system created by Don Lowry in It was originally created to categorize at risk youth into four basic learning. It brings our distinct but often disregarded traits, mannerisms, and behaviors to the surface where we need them for checking. The True Colors test, like other psychological tests, is one way of building self-awareness. This model of categorizing personality styles is based on many years of work by other researchers and psychologists. Mostly, it draws heavily on the work of Isabel Briggs-Myers, Katherine Briggs, and David Keirsey. True Colors is an attempt to identify various personality styles and label them with colors.
